So I picked up my car yesterday and while driving around today I noticed that if you slowly upshift the car holds the rpms at the level they should be when moving to the next higher gear. I found this odd but kind of cool. So the manuals don't quite have rev matching but it does look like Ford...
I just picked mine up yesterday morning and im almost 600 miles in. I've been trying to use all the gears and vary my rpms and speed, I have gone WOT several times but ive been keeping it below 6k rpm. I dont believe in going all out right away but breaking it in doesnt mean to baby the crap...

Well I have a 2013 V6 right now and I average 22mpg on my drive to work in traffic and I get nearly 32mpg on my drive between Temecula and San Jose when I take the I5. Test driving a car that isnt broken in is a poor way to judge fuel economy.
Umm... your numbers are off quite a bit. Those look more like city mpgs, and it's a 2015 ecoboost not 2014.
You are partially right about the reason behind the lower v6 feul economy this year but its also due to greater drivetrain loss.
